Forklift Upkeep Tips for Longevity and Productivity

Keeping your forklift in tip-top shape is crucial for maximizing its lifespan and ensuring smooth operations. Scheduled maintenance isn't just a suggestion; it's an investment that pays off big time. A well-maintained forklift will function efficiently, minimizing downtime and keeping your productivity levels high.

Here are some key tips to keep your forklift running like new:

* **Check the Tires:** Regularly check the tire pressure and tread depth. Underinflated or worn-out tires can lead to poor handling, reduced fuel efficiency, and even accidents.

* **Oil Moving Parts:** Apply lubricant to all connections according to the manufacturer's recommendations. This helps reduce friction, prevent wear and tear, and extend the lifespan of your forklift.

* **Keep a Clean Machine:** A clean forklift is a happy forklift! Often wash your forklift to remove dirt, debris, and corrosive substances that can damage its components.

* **Monitor Fluid Levels:** Check the levels of engine oil, coolant, brake fluid, and power steering fluid regularly. Top off fluids as needed to ensure optimal performance.

* **Address Issues Promptly:** Don't ignore warning esd forklift signs or unusual noises. Resolve any issues promptly to prevent minor problems from becoming major headaches down the road.

By following these simple maintenance tips, you can boost your forklift's longevity and productivity. Remember, a little preventative care goes a long way!

Handling Electronics with ESD-Safe Equipment

In today's world of advanced technology, critical electronics are ubiquitous. From microchips to finished systems, these components can be easily damaged by static electricity discharge (ESD). This creates a major challenge for industries that assemble electronic goods. To mitigate this hazard, ESD-safe forklifts have emerged as an essential piece of equipment.

These specialized forklifts are built with specific features to prevent static buildup and discharge. They often include conductive materials in their wheels, forks and other parts. Furthermore, ESD-safe forklifts are equipped with dissipative mats to provide a safe path for static electricity to dissipate. By utilizing these mitigation strategies, ESD-safe forklifts help maintain the integrity of sensitive electronics.

  • Implementing ESD-safe forklifts can significantly reduce the risk of ESD damage, leading to reduced downtime.
  • These forklifts also promote a safer work environment for operators and technicians by minimizing the potential for electrostatic shocks.

Forklift Safety Training: Essential for Every Operator

Operating a forklift presents a essential role in many industries. These powerful machines enable the safe and efficient movement of significant materials, but their operation demands specialized expertise. A comprehensive forklift safety training program is indispensable to ensure that operators understand the potential dangers associated with this responsibility and where to mitigate them.

  • Correct operation of a forklift involves knowing the controls, checking the equipment before each shift, and complying with established safety protocols.
  • Successful forklift training programs address a wide range of topics, including weight limitations, safe driving techniques, parking procedures, and crisis situations.
  • Ongoing training is vital to keep operators updated of any modifications in safety regulations or equipment procedures.
